How much does it cost to rent an apartment in San Tan Valley?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
San Tan Valley Studio Apartments | $1,349 | $1,188 | $1,566 |
San Tan Valley 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,707 | $1,250 | $2,946 |
San Tan Valley 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,131 | $1,375 | $5,047 |
San Tan Valley 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,358 | $1,500 | $3,471 |
San Tan Valley 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,286 | $1,845 | $3,494 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Low Income San Tan Valley Apartments
What is the Cheapest Low Income apartment in San Tan Valley?
Currently the most affordable Low Income Apartment in San Tan Valley is at Bella Vista Apartment Homes listed at $1,465.
How much is the average rent for a Low Income San Tan Valley Apartment?
The average rent for a Low Income Apartment in San Tan Valley is $2,254.
What is the largest Low Income San Tan Valley Apartment for rent?
Today's Low Income apartment with the most square footage in San Tan Valley is a 1,201 square feet unit starting from $1,465 at Bella Vista Apartment Homes.
What is the average size for San Tan Valley Low Income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Low Income rental in San Tan Valley is currently at 768 sq ft.
